A family reels from the effects of The Manhattan Project, led by J. Robert Oppenheimer, but this is far from the Japan of 1945. It's 2006 in Washington State, and the project just took another life.In this new release of WWII home-front historical fiction, 12-year-old Asher's father is being consumed by his own anger. Hoping to get his dad back to normal, he looks for a way to fix it all. He soon finds out that he’s bitten off more than he can chew, when he discovers clues suggesting his grandpa’s death was not as natural as he once believed. The secrets he uncovers might change everything, but what could a nuclear bomb from WWII have to do with his grandpa dying just last year?Asher, Mari, and their quirky little sisters team up to solve the mystery before Asher’s dad destroys the family. It doesn’t take long though for Asher to realize that trying to save someone else from their own despondency can end up putting your own health at risk.Through the support of Mari and their top secret spy sisters, Asher uncovers enraging revelations about his grandfather's death, but realizes, a little too late, that some mysteries are better left unsolved.
